ABB and Schneider : Industrial Solutions and Main Differences

Both ABB and Schneider are global providers of automation solutions for a broad range of markets. However, significant variations exist in their focus. ABB has historically maintained a more robust presence in large-scale and automated machinery , often focusing on integrated solutions that link multiple products. Schneider , on the other hand, has demonstrated a pronounced advantage in power administration , building control and smart grid platforms . In conclusion , while these entities supply essential automation functions , their principal strengths and prior emphasis separate them in the marketplace .

Future-Proofing Your Factory: Examining Siemens, Allen-Bradley, ABB, and Schneider's Strategies

As manufacturing environments evolve, plants must adopt future-proof strategies to be competitive. Leading automation vendors, including Siemens, Allen-Bradley, ABB, and Schneider Electric, are proactively pursuing distinct paths toward this aim. Siemens focuses a digital twin concept and open architectures, enabling greater flexibility. Allen-Bradley, now part of Rockwell Automation, stresses control frameworks and predictive maintenance abilities. ABB is promoting remote connectivity and robotics solutions, while Schneider Electric highlights energy management and on-site computing for better performance. Ultimately, these firms understand the critical requirement for resilient and adaptable automation systems in the years ahead.
